From 3e55321f2536cd1944b263795cf692d30f1023662edfe302712a3ab56870b4d5 Mon Sep 17 00:00:00 2001 From: Luke Jones Date: Mon, 13 Feb 2017 04:04:45 +0000 Subject: [PATCH] Add conditionals for ARM, aarch64, ppc64, ppc64le to build using bootstrap until n+1 version is released upstream. OBS-URL: https://build.opensuse.org/package/show/devel:languages:rust/rust?expand=0&rev=59 --- rust.spec |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/rust.spec b/rust.spec index 32eb2ed..c3bb4b9 100644 --- a/rust.spec +++ b/rust.spec @@ -68,12 +68,15 @@ BuildRequires: fdupes %endif %if %{with bootstrap} BuildRequires: cargo-bootstrap -BuildRequires: rustc-bootstrap <= %{version} -BuildRequires: rustc-bootstrap >= %{prev_version} +BuildRequires: rustc-bootstrap == %{prev_version} %else + %ifarch %{arm} aarch64 ppc64 ppc64le +BuildRequires: cargo-bootstrap +BuildRequires: rustc-bootstrap == %{prev_version} + %else BuildRequires: cargo -#BuildRequires: rust <= %{version} BuildRequires: rust == %{prev_version} + %endif %endif %description